 <description>&lt;a href=&quot;http://www.geeksugar.com/616445&quot;&gt;&lt;img  width=160 height=124  src=&#039;http://media.onsugar.com/files/users/1/15111/37_2007/Picture-10.large.jpg&#039;&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;p&gt;&lt;span class=&quot;inline left&quot;&gt;&lt;/span&gt;If you&#039;re sick and tired of boring computer designs now is the time to get out your art supplies and seek inspiration. HP and MTV are hosting a global &lt;a href=&quot;http://www.mtv-tama.com/&quot; target=&quot;_blank&quot;&gt;“Take Action. Make Art&quot;&lt;/a&gt; design competition and challenging people around the world to create graphics for a special edition HP notebook PC. read more&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Contest entrants are being asked to submit ideas from &quot;subjects they are passionate about, whether it’s related to fashion, music, the environment or peace.&quot; The winning design will be selected by a panel of judges including Shaun White, snowboarding Olympic gold medal winner and one of the “achievers” featured in HP’s &lt;a href=&quot;571868&quot; &gt;“The Computer is Personal Again”&lt;/a&gt; marketing campaign. The winning submission will then be used in the design of a special edition HP Pavilion notebook PC.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;HP has been on an advertising roll recently, launching a print campaign with &lt;a href=&quot;/584513&quot; &gt;Gwen Stefani&lt;/a&gt; as well as online and TV spots with &lt;a href=&quot;571868&quot; &gt;Serena Williams, Jay-Z and Vera Wang&lt;/a&gt;.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Contestants can submit a design along with a brief explanation at &lt;http://www.mtv-tama.com/&gt;MTV&lt;/a&gt; through Oct. 17.&lt;/p&gt;

 <description>&lt;a href=&quot;http://www.geeksugar.com/198914&quot;&gt;&lt;img  width=160 height=124  src=&#039;http://media.onsugar.com/files/users/1/15111/14_2007/IMG_4356_0.large.jpg&#039;&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;p&gt;&lt;span class=&quot;inline left&quot;&gt;&lt;a href=&quot;/gallery/50052&quot; &g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/span&gt;Icing out your cell phone with personalized charms and gems has long been an artistic and fashionable outlet in Europe and Asia, but has only recently begun to sneak into American culture. Right now my charm affections lie with &lt;ahref=&quot;http://celegance.com/&quot;&gt;C&#039;Elegance&lt;/a&gt;, a company started by the &lt;a href=&quot;http://teamsugar.com/group/173450&quot; &gt;Cell Phone Bling Group&#039;s&lt;/a&gt; gold member &lt;a href=&quot;http://teamsugar.com/user/suzanne&quot; &gt;Suzanne&lt;/a&gt;. &l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Suzanne started the company after a trip to Hong Kong, where she discovered how trendy technology could be. She returned home, started experimenting with making her own charms and quickly teamed up with her daughters to create C&#039;Elegance. &l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&lt;span class=&quot;inline left&quot;&gt;&lt;a href=&quot;/gallery/50052&quot; &g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/span&gt;The result are chic, shiny and beautiful charm sets that combine a signature logo charm, Swarovski Crystal and Semi Precious Stones, and personalized charms. All charms are connected to silk cord via a tiny clip, so they can be easily taken off, rotated or worn together. &l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;The line has been featured in Elle Magazine, appeared on Access Hollywood and was even part of the 2005 MTV Video Music Awards. &l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Prices range from $19 to $250 for jewelry pieces and $2.50 to $12 for charms. Available online at &lt;a href=&quot;http://celegance.com/&quot; target=&quot;_blank&quot;&gt;C&#039;Elegance&lt;/a&gt;. For a full gallery of charms, read more&lt;/p&gt;
